Transaction 20f2475fe7171060eb204bef61a3519ef1dfd37eb265dc7a6aee5918d21ea7ac
1 Input
1 Output
-
20f2475fe7171060eb204bef61a3519ef1dfd37eb265dc7a6aee5918d21ea7ac:0
- value
- 18920236
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d504fb73d254a21a5c77bc05265e24328845dc64 OP_EQUAL
- address
- 3M7MpaL7JvhLYsVt5CjybKW85GxDKehX8o